Yeah it's a bug on p99 to lose mana from taps for bards, supposed to be immune. Best example is the named seafury in OoT for epic, you should be able to get at him no problem.

As far as flowing thought is concerned, unfortunately, bards being able to gain more mana through items was a change made during luclin, so on p99 flowing thought shouldnt help bard mana.
